Block id: fc60190f85cda8d59130a6983703dfd14983fae67fa3c79d92e1b8352c67a0f4
  • Height: 97890564
  • Amount: 72.83
  • Time: 2024-12-14 13:30:13
  • Difficulty: 325274000
  • Luck: 58.59%